MT55 NYB is a 2005 Citroen C1 in Grey with a 998c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 84.2%.

Across all 2005 Citroen C1 models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.0% with a typical mileage of 62,298 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Citroen C1 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 31,976 recorded failures. If you're considering buying MT55 NYB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Citroen C1 typ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 21 years old, this Citroen C1 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
